Hi
Using firefox 10.0.2.
Firefox crashes during startup and minimises to task bar and will not restore.
I've created a new profile and restored all the profile content and narrowed it down to the SessionStore.js file.
Was easy to narrow down; after creating new profile, firefox would start ok, then after copying only sessionstore.js from old profile to new profile, the error repeated exactly.
I've used the following bookmark applet (sourced from the net) to restore the session tabs:

javascript:(function(){var%20D=document,H,i=j=0,P=D.getElementsByTagName('PRE'),t='',R=/[^:]\{"entries":\[\{("url":"([^"]*)")\,("title":"([^"]*)"){0,1}/g,T,U;for(j=0;E=P[j];j++){H=E.innerHTML;while(R.exec(H)){U=RegExp.$2;T=RegExp.$4;if(T.length==0){T=U;}t+='<b>['+(++i)+']</b>%20<a%20href='+U+'>'+T+'%20('+U+')<\/a><br>';}}with(window.open().document){write(t);close()}})();

So all is now fine and working. However i thought you might want the SessionStore.js file to be able to reproduce the problem and prevent it crashing Firefox and maybe also help to prevent the Sessionstore.js file becoming bad. I've zipped the whoile of the old profile folder including the sessionstore.js file and will happily send it to you if you provide an email address.
Thanks

You can set the Integer pref browser.sessionstore.max_resumed_crashes to 0 on the about:config page to get the about:sessionrestore page immediately with the first restart after a crash has occurred or the Task Manager was used to close Firefox.

That will allow you to deselect the tab(s) that you do not want to reopen, but will allow to reopen other tabs.
